1rape

noun \ˈrāp\

Definition of RAPE

:  an Old World herb (Brassica napus) of the mustard family grown as a forage crop and for its seeds which yield rapeseed oil and are a bird food — compare canola
ADVERTISEMENT

Origin of RAPE

Middle English, from Latin rapa, rapum turnip, rape; akin to Old High German rāba turnip, rape, Lithuanian ropė
First Known Use: 14th century

3rape

noun

Definition of RAPE

1
:  an act or instance of robbing or despoiling or carrying away a person by force
2
:  unlawful sexual activity and usually sexual intercourse carried out forcibly or under threat of injury against the will usually of a female or with a person who is beneath a certain age or incapable of valid consent — compare sexual assault, statutory rape
3
:  an outrageous violation

First Known Use of RAPE

14th century

4rape

noun

Definition of RAPE

:  grape pomace

Origin of RAPE

French râpe grape stalk
First Known Use: 1657
